Leading the 10 Year Plan to End Homelessness

The Calgary Homeless Foundation leads the charge against homelessness in Calgary, Alberta.

Calgary's 10 Year Plan to End Homelessness is a bold and innovative plan designed to shift our focus from managing or coping with homelessness, to a community-wide effort to end it.

The Calgary Committee to End Homelessness created the plan and chose the Calgary Homeless Foundation to implement it.

The Foundation is moving forward on the Plan in partnership with the many homeless serving agencies, the private sector, government partners, the faith community, other foundations and all Calgarians.
